    That's one of the better Clashed Die
    Three Centers, but they're not rare,
    based on my experience. A bit Scarce, yes.

    As a rough guess, I'd say if you put the
    coin up on Ebay (it's closer to a $20 coin, imo)
    it would probably bring double the normal
    coin's value, because a lot of Ebay folks haven't
    seen this nice a clash before.

    So, anywhere from $35-$40 or thereabouts,
    as a rough guess.

    Nice error for a normal coin's price, that's for sure.

    As Fred said these aren't rare...you see a lot of 65 and 66 's just like yours with full profile clash. I have several ,and I know that C-B-D is also a fan of nickel thrimes.
    A fun series to collect for the clashes but a series that's next to impossible to complete.
    But this series offers up some of the best die clashes as well varieties do a search on CT and I'm sure you'll see some fine examples
